Summary
The documentation provides a detailed PowerShell-based example for disabling a system-assigned managed identity via REST API, relying exclusively on Windows-centric tools and cmdlets. There are no equivalent examples or instructions for Linux/macOS users (e.g., using curl, Azure CLI, or Bash), nor is there mention of cross-platform alternatives. The PowerShell workflow is presented as the only programmatic method, creating friction for non-Windows users.
Recommendations
  • Add equivalent example using Azure CLI (az rest) for Linux/macOS users.
  • Provide a curl-based example for sending the PATCH request, including authentication guidance for non-Windows platforms.
  • Explicitly mention that PowerShell examples are Windows-centric and offer cross-platform alternatives.
  • Reorder examples to present cross-platform methods (CLI/curl) before or alongside PowerShell.
